Car and Railway Trolley Collide in Pärnu County
Today (3 February 2010) a traffic accident involving a passenger car and railway inspection trolley occurred in Urge, Pärnu County. Luckily, nobody was injured. Young Man Dies in Train Accident in Pärnu County
Today (2 February 2010) at 9.27 AM an accident took place in Tootsi Rural Municipality of Pärnu County where a 21-years old young man stepped from the woods in front of the approaching Tallinn-Pärnu passenger train. According to Western Police Prefecture, the young man died in the accident. Source: www.DELFI.ee
